@charset "UTF-8";
/* CSS Document */

#container{width:780px;
margin-right: auto;
	margin-left: auto;
	padding:40px 0 20px;}
	
	
#pan {width:800px;
margin: 10px auto 0;
text-align:right;
padding-right:10px;}

#pan a, area{outline: 0 transparent;
outline-style:none;}

#pan a:link{
	color:#990000;
}
#pan a:visited{color:#990000;}
#pan a:hover{
	color:#FF0033;
	text-decoration: underline;
}
#pan a:active{color:#FF0033;}

	/*高さ*/
.h-box{min-height:550px;_min-height:550px;}
.h400{height:400px;}

/*padding*/
.pad_l20{padding-left:20px;}

/*margin*/
.mgn-b10{margin-bottom:10px;}
.mgn-b20{margin-bottom:20px;}
.marg_t10{margin-top:10px;}
.marg_t20{margin-top:20px;}
.marg_l20{margin-left:20px;}
.marg_l40{margin-left:40px;}
.clearfloat { 
	clear:both;
    height:0;
    font-size: 1px;
    line-height: 0px;
}
/*基本位置調整*/
.pos_right {
	text-align: right;
}
.pos_center {
text-align: center;
}
.pos_left {
	text-align: left;
}
.f-left{float:left;}

#infobox{
	padding:25px;
	margin-top:30px;
	border: 1px solid #CCCCCC;
}
#infobox li{list-style:none;}
#infobox dl{margin-bottom:30px;}
#infobox dt{float:left;}#infobox dd{margin-left:300px;font-size:1.2em;}

.lh-2{line-height:2;}
